How to Play
- Hit Start. The tiles flash a sequence — watch closely.
- Once it stops, tap the tiles back in the same order.
- Get it right and the sequence grows by one more step, then plays again from the beginning.
- One wrong tile ends the round — your score is the longest sequence you repeated correctly.

Frequently Asked Questions
What is a pattern memory game?
It's a game where a sequence of colored tiles lights up, and you have to repeat that exact sequence back. Each successful round adds one more tile.
Is this the same as the electronic Simon game?
It's the same style of gameplay — watch and repeat a growing sequence — built as a free browser game rather than tied to any particular toy or brand.
What happens if I make a mistake?
The round ends, and your score is the longest sequence you successfully repeated.
